Output 33f13cae1aedbaacd39036edf54785914ec60bcfcc3eeff8f388d6c97f5d3db6:1

value
3077312097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f537c11a5ace7b683b3493a71cb4f1be57723a OP_EQUAL
address
34srf6ZjFJrJVSeCUYWE6g4Yhh15yHyeHj
transaction
33f13cae1aedbaacd39036edf54785914ec60bcfcc3eeff8f388d6c97f5d3db6
spent
true